Fire In High Rise Apartment Bedroom Injures 1

»  Comments | Post a Comment

COLUMBUS, Ohio -- Around 9:15 p.m. Wednesday night, Columbus Division of Fire was called to the Sunshine Terrace Apartments at 272 S. Gift St. on a report of a high-rise fire.

When firefighters arrived, they found smoke and some flames coming from the window of an apartment on the sixth floor.

The fire was quickly contained to the bedroom of the apartment.

The resident of that apartment was taken to the hospital. The extent of his injuries were unknown currently.

The Red Cross was called to the scene.

No other information was available.
